Output 8c34c3d453e8e2a2428f3095ccebb3d35aa3d0873557aae86f89e4bf6f155728:0

value
23830225
script pubkey
OP_0 OP_PUSHBYTES_20 675a804c593afaa369a6944b6903922aa3c50402
address
bc1qvadgqnze8ta2x6dxj39kjquj923u2pqzf4g9cu
transaction
8c34c3d453e8e2a2428f3095ccebb3d35aa3d0873557aae86f89e4bf6f155728
spent
true